Details about UNSW Scholarships for International Students Commencing Term 2 2023
UNSW Scholarships for International Students Commencing Term 2 2023 is offered for Bachelors, Masters degree in the field of All the subject offered by the university. You can apply to this scholarship here. The deadline for the sending your application is 31 Mar 2023. This scholarship is provided by University of New South Wales (UNSW) and the value of this scholarship is Only tuition fees, up to $20,000 per annum . This scholarship is open for: Open to all nationals except Australia.
- Degree: Bachelors, Masters
- Provided by: University of New South Wales (UNSW)
- Deadline: 31 Mar 2023
- Scholarship value: Only tuition fees, up to $20,000 per annum
Brief Description:
UNSW offers a wide range of scholarships and awards to support international undergraduate and postgraduate coursework students commencing full-time study at UNSW. Some scholarships will provide a full or partial tuition fee payment, while others provide a stipend to assist with the costs associated with your studies. Students wishing to undertake postgraduate research study should contact the Graduate Research School.
Eligibility criteria:
- Applicant must be an International Student.
- Candidate should be commencing full-time study on campus in a UNSW undergraduate or postgraduate coursework degree program (excluding UNSW Online and UNSW Canberra).
- Applicant should have received an offer of admission into an eligible program for Term 2 2023 in one of the following:
-
- Undergraduate or postgraduate Letter of Offer (unconditional).
- Undergraduate or postgraduate Conditional English Package Offer (UEEC) - students must be enrolled in the UNSW Institute of Languages and successfully complete the program prior to commencing in Term 2 2023.
Selection criteria:
- Academic Merit.
- Leadership skills (school, workplace or community).
- Extra-curricular activities (sporting, cultural activities, volunteer/work experience).
- Reasons for undertaking studies at UNSW.
